Founded in 1972, Five Towns College is a private, coeducational, non-sectarian institution of higher education. The College serves the cause of music, media, and the performing arts. Additional areas of emphasis in teacher education, business, and the liberal arts and sciences are strongly aligned with the College’s overarching relationship with the arts and communication. Located on a beautiful 40-acre campus in Dix Hills, the geographic heart of Long Island, New York, the College is a creative center for learning, which attracts artists and scholars from around the world who seek to be enriched by the unique educational experiences it offers. Five Towns College offers associate, bachelor, master, and doctoral degree programs in eight major areas of study. The most popular degree programs include music, film/video, theatre arts, business management, and mass communication. Programs of study begin twice each year in the fall and spring following a traditional academic semester calendar. Summer, evening, and part-time learning opportunities are also offered. The College delivers classes in traditional, hybrid and blended formats. The College holds an Absolute Charter granted by the New York State Board of Regents, and its programs of study are registered with the New York State Education Department. Five Towns College is institutionally accredited by the Middle States Commission on Higher Education (MSCHE). The College also holds programmatic accreditation from the National Association of Schools of Music (NASM) and the National Association of Schools of Theatre (NAST). Its Business Division is a candidate for accreditation from the Accrediting Commission of Business Schools and Programs (ACBSP). Approximately 750 students enroll at the College each year, with about 200 residing on-campus in the Five Towns College Living/Learning Center. Position Overview:
Five Towns College is seeking a skilled and dynamic Technical Director to support both the Theatre Arts Department and the Performing Arts Center. This full-time role involves teaching, technical production oversight, administrative support, and facility management. The ideal candidate will bring expertise in technical theatre, production management, and instructional support while ensuring the safe and professional execution of all performances and related events.
Key Responsibilities:
Theatre Department & PAC Production Management
- Serve as Production Manager for Theatre Division productions.
- Assign run crew roles, source and contract production design teams, and manage rehearsal spaces and schedules.
- Supervise student crews in the construction and implementation of scenic, lighting, and costume elements.
- Oversee all technical and logistical aspects of performances held in the Performing Arts Center and Studio Theatres.
- Manage the production materials budget and track compensation for creatives.
- Attend departmental and college-wide planning meetings.
Instructional Duties
- Teach up to four courses per semester.
- Serve as Academic Advisor to all Design/Technology majors.
- Assist the Theatre Department Chair in course planning, academic programming, and classroom equipment needs.
Box Office & Front-of-House Operations
- Oversee box office software and coordinate student workers for performances.
- Manage ticket sales, financial reports, and customer service for patrons.
- Supervise ushering staff and ensure smooth front-of-house operations during events.
- Collaborate with graphic designers and administration to maintain contract-compliant advertising and ticketing platforms.
Facilities Oversight
- Maintain and oversee the safety and functionality of the Performing Arts Center, Studio Theatre, and scene/costume shops.
- Supervise student work-study crews and ensure safe construction practices.
- Maintain lighting systems, boards, and other theatre-related infrastructure.
Qualifications:
- Master’s degree in Technical Theatre, Theatre Production, or a closely related field preferred.
- Minimum of 3 years of experience in a similar role, ideally within an academic or professional performing arts environment.
- Knowledgeable in stagecraft, lighting, scenic design, and theatre technologies.
- Experience with academic advising and college-level instruction preferred.
- Str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ills.
- Ability to collaborate effectively in a multidisciplinary environment and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
- Commitment to student-centered learning and professional mentorship.
